Moore set to film Florida voting

Fahrenheit 9/11 film-maker Michael Moore will take his cameras to Florida on the Presidential Election Day (November 2 next) - to ensure voting machines function correctly.

The Oscar-winning documentary maker plans to film the polling process in the Sunshine State, following concerns over the accuracy of touch-screen voting machines during the last election in 2000.

Moore says: "I am committed. I am coming to Florida. Together, we will guarantee to every Floridian that their vote will be counted this year."

US President George W Bush was inaugurated as the country's 43rd leader on January 20, 2001 when the Supreme Court declared him the winner due to a 537-vote advantage over his rival Al Gore, following five weeks of recounts and legal wrangling.
